Troubleshooting Incorrect Credentials
If you suspect an incorrect username or password, the first step is to carefully double-check your input. Ensure that Caps Lock is not enabled, and that you are entering the correct credentials for the specific Winspirit account. Many platforms offer a “Forgot Password” or “Reset Password” option, which allows you to regain access to your account through a verification process. This typically involves receiving an email or SMS code to confirm your identity. Utilize these recovery options cautiously, ensuring you are on a legitimate Winspirit website or communication channel to avoid phishing scams. Remember to create a strong and unique password that is difficult to guess.
| Error Type | Possible Cause | Troubleshooting Step |
|---|---|---|
| Incorrect Username/Password | Typos, Caps Lock enabled | Double-check input, use "Forgot Password" |
| Account Locked | Multiple failed login attempts | Contact support for account unlocking |
| Browser Issues | Outdated browser, browser extensions | Update browser, disable extensions |
| Server Outage | Temporary platform maintenance | Check Winspirit status page, try again later |
Utilizing a password manager can significantly reduce the risk of entering incorrect credentials. These tools securely store your passwords and automatically fill them in when you visit the Winspirit login page. This not only saves time but also protects against typos and potential security breaches. Be sure to choose a reputable password manager and enable two-factor authentication for added security.
Addressing Browser and Cache Issues
Your web browser plays a significant role in the login process. Outdated browsers or accumulated cache and cookies can often interfere with website functionality, leading to login errors. Clearing your browser’s cache and cookies removes temporary files that may be causing conflicts. It’s a simple yet effective troubleshooting step. Furthermore, ensuring that your browser is up-to-date ensures compatibility with the latest security protocols and website features. Using a supported browser, as indicated by Winspirit’s documentation, is also crucial for a smooth login experience. Sometimes, browser extensions can also interfere with the login process. Temporarily disabling these extensions can help identify if they are the source of the problem.
Maintaining Browser Compatibility
Winspirit, like many modern platforms, regularly updates its technology. This means that older browsers may eventually become incompatible. Regularly checking the Winspirit help documentation for a list of supported browsers is a proactive step to avoid compatibility issues. Commonly supported browsers include the latest versions of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ge. If you are using an older browser, consider upgrading to a newer version or switching to a supported browser. This will not only improve your Winspirit login experience but also enhance your overall web browsing security.
- Regularly update your browser to the latest version.
- Clear browser cache and cookies periodically.
- Disable browser extensions to identify potential conflicts.
- Use a supported browser as recommended by Winspirit.
- Consider using a different browser to see if the issue persists.
Beyond basic updates, paying attention to your browser's security settings is also important. Make sure you have anti-phishing and malware protection enabled. These features can help protect you from malicious websites that attempt to steal your login credentials. Be cautious about clicking on links from unknown sources and avoid entering your login information on websites that don't use HTTPS.
Network Connectivity and Security Settings
A stable internet connection is obviously essential for a successful winspirit login. If you're experiencing intermittent connectivity problems, it can prevent you from reaching the Winspirit server. Ensure that your internet connection is stable and that you have sufficient bandwidth. Restarting your modem and router can often resolve temporary network issues. Additionally, firewalls and antivirus software can sometimes block access to certain websites or services. Checking your firewall and antivirus settings to ensure that Winspirit is not being blocked is a crucial step. You may need to add Winspirit to your list of trusted websites or temporarily disable your firewall to test if it's causing the problem.
Investigating Firewall Interference
Firewalls are essential for protecting your computer from unauthorized access, but they can sometimes be overly aggressive and block legitimate traffic. If you suspect that your firewall is interfering with your Winspirit login, check its settings to see if Winspirit is listed as a blocked application or website. If it is, add an exception to allow Winspirit access. It is important to exercise caution when modifying firewall settings, as disabling security measures can leave your computer vulnerable to attack. If you are unsure how to proceed, consult your firewall's documentation or seek assistance from a technical support professional. Always prioritize security while troubleshooting connectivity issues.
- Check your internet connection speed and stability.
- Restart your modem and router.
- Verify that Winspirit is not blocked by your firewall.
- Temporarily disable your firewall to test if it’s the cause (with caution).
- Contact your internet service provider if connectivity issues persist.
Utilizing a Virtual Private Network (VPN) can sometimes affect your ability to log in, as some platforms may block VPN connections. If you are using a VPN, try disabling it temporarily to see if it resolves the login issue. Similarly, certain network configurations, such as those found in corporate environments, may require specific settings or permissions to access external websites. Contact your network administrator if you believe that your network configuration is preventing you from logging in.
Two-Factor Authentication & Account Security
Modern security practices often require two-factor authentication (2FA). While it enhances security, it can sometimes cause login issues if not configured correctly. If you have enabled 2FA for your Winspirit account, ensure that you have access to your chosen authentication method – whether it’s a mobile app, SMS code, or email verification. A lost or malfunctioning authentication device can lock you out of your account. Contacting Winspirit support is essential in such scenarios. Regularly reviewing and updating your account recovery options is vital to prevent prolonged lockout situations. The benefits of 2FA, however, greatly outweigh the potential inconvenience.
Navigating Account Recovery Procedures
Even with preventative measures, account recovery might become necessary. Winspirit likely provides options for resetting your password and recovering your account if you lose access. These procedures typically involve verifying your identity through alternative email addresses or phone numbers associated with your account. Familiarize yourself with these procedures beforehand so you’re prepared if a problem arises. When initiating an account recovery, follow the instructions carefully and provide accurate information. Be wary of phishing attempts during the recovery process – always ensure you’re interacting with the official Winspirit support channels.
